hi, this is joelle meijer. in this video, i will show you how to createa pretty decorative hat for mother's day. take a paper bowl and paint the outside ofthe bowl in a colour of your choice. when the outside of the bowl is dry, you canpaint the inside. painting the inside of the bowl is optionalbecause in general, it is not visible. for a nicer finish, add a thin coat of acrylicvarnish. to decorate the little hat, the only limitis your imagination. i offer some suggestions. use a cord around the hat and decorate witha butterfly or artificial flowers.

another idea would be to use a small goldenchain for example and decorate with a gold button or any colourof button. you could also use buttons of all kinds ofcolours and glue them all around the hat or glue a series of small flowers in alternatingcolours. these are just some ideas to decorate thisgift for mom. i will show you one example of a completehat decoration. start by gluing a cord around the hat withthe glue gun. avoid using flat ribbon as the side of thebowl is sloped

and it's not easy to adapt the ribbon exactlyto the edge of the bowl unless the ribbon is elastic. then glue artificial flowers in an arrangementthat suits you. here you have already a very nice projectfor mother's day. but there are ways to further enrich the projectby filling it with potpourri. use the pattern that you'll find in the freedocument and attach it with pins to a square of tulle. then cut the circle of tulle. use tulle in a colour that is compatible withthe colour of your paint.

it will look nicer. cut a piece of very thin ribbon that you gluewith the glue gun or with white glue. then pour the potpourri in the bowl. put white glue around the edge of the bowland glue the piece of tulle in place. let dry.

and voila, your hat with potpourri is complete. because of the loop of ribbon, it can be easilysuspended. to access a free document with a detailedlist of materials, step by step instructions and a pattern, click on the link below thevideo.
